Understanding the Davis Cup and the Netherlands' Participation

Alright, before we jump into the nitty-gritty of live streams, let's quickly recap what the Davis Cup is all about. The Davis Cup is essentially the World Cup of tennis for men. It's an annual international competition where national teams battle it out for the coveted title. The format involves teams competing in head-to-head ties, typically consisting of singles and doubles matches. The atmosphere is electric, the competition is fierce, and the stakes are high, making it a must-watch event for any tennis enthusiast.

Troubleshooting Common Streaming Issues

Alright, let's be real: sometimes, even with the best intentions, things can go wrong. So, let's look at some common streaming issues and how you can fix them, so you don't miss the key moments of the matches.

One common issue is buffering. This happens when your internet connection can't keep up with the streaming data. To fix this, try the following: check your internet speed; make sure you have a stable and fast connection. If you're on Wi-Fi, move closer to your router or try connecting via an Ethernet cable. Also, try closing other applications or devices that are using your internet bandwidth, and clear your browser cache and cookies.

Another issue is geo-restrictions. Make sure you're using a VPN to access streams that are not available in your region. Verify that the VPN is connected to a server in a country where the match is being broadcast. If you're still having trouble, try a different server location or contact your VPN provider's support for assistance.

If you're facing low video quality, check your streaming settings. Most streaming platforms allow you to adjust the video quality. Try selecting a lower resolution to reduce buffering if your internet speed is not the best. If your internet is good, make sure to select the highest resolution available to enjoy the matches to the fullest.

Finally, make sure your software is up to date. Outdated web browsers, streaming apps, or VPN clients can cause compatibility issues and disrupt your viewing experience. Make sure you have the latest updates installed on your devices.
